MECHANICAL PERFORMANCE
Superior strength-to-weight ratio
PROPERTY
TEST
METHOD
PANEL THICKNESS
.50" .75" 1.00" 1.50"
Core Density (lb/ft3) ISO 845 5.3 8.4 5.3 8.4 5.3 8.4 5.3 8.4
Flexural Rigidity (lb-in2) ASTM D7249 38,379 39,390 80,699 74,158 147,890 140,081 342,866 363,009
Panel Weight (lb/ft2) Calculated 0.93 1.07 1.03 1.25 1.14 1.42 1.35 1.77
Core Shear Yield (psi) ASTM C393 60 138 61 139 57 131 52 99
Max Load (lbs) ASTM C393 246 482 362 704 423 833 558 1,031
Core Shear ULT (psi) ASTM C393 81 159 81 153 70 138 62 113
Face Bend Stress (psi) ASTM C393 6,430 12,582 6,355 12,109 5,511 10,860 4,899 8,916

https://www.avient.com/products/thermoplastic-elastomers/resound-ultra-low-carbon-footprint-tpes
The PCF value of the TPEs was calculated using the ISO 14067:2018 standard and may be used as an input to determine the total greenhouse gas (GHG) emissions generated by a product over its entire life cycle.
